If you own a Mercedes-Benz, and the car is past warranty, this is the place to get it repaired and maintained. Jim Bell is the owner, but Frank seems to run the place on a daily basis. They do good, honest and reliable work here at reasonable(for Mercedes) prices. I do most of my own work, but when there’s a job too big for me, or I’m feeling lazy(or am especially busy) I bring my cars here. They actually bought TWO of the star testers from Mercedes, the same ones dealers use, not many places have even one. Never had a problem with anything they’ve done, and i started coming here 10 years ago. Once, they charged me about $ 500 for a rear wheel bearing replacement(it is a big job, and I thought the price fair), and the next day Frank called and said they accidentally overcharged me! Hey, this was paid, done and happy, so they didn’t have to say a word, but they made it right. They are in an old 3-bay gas station across the street from Lord & Taylor’s at the«Fashion Center» mall, just east of Route 17 at Ridgewood Ave. Kind-of divey looking, but it’s a car repair shop, not Nordstrom. Call before you show up, they are busy enough that it might take 3 or 4 days to get your car in there — and there’s a good reason for that…
